Transaction 31662788bdde9bb0dbe4a57ba7651bd7ba8ce97b32d1e502bac63815abb56926
1 Input
1 Output
-
31662788bdde9bb0dbe4a57ba7651bd7ba8ce97b32d1e502bac63815abb56926:0
- value
- 93154
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b401c44c6dc222f7dfe729c8e64991af48b5e143 OP_EQUAL
- address
- 3J6ofqDDckENvoqVvumR1HwYCQsd4KQg3y